The Elder Brother of Former Minority Leader and Principal of Tamale College of Education, Dr Iddrisu Sulemana on Wednesday paid a visit to Karela United, ahead of their weekend Betpawa Premier League encounter with Real Tamale United.

Karela United has relocated to Tamale for the past three months, and Dr Idrisu visited the team’s training camp to motivate the players ahead of the crucial encounter.

He urged the players to play above themselves as they seek to win the hearts of the fans in Tamale. Karela United after four games are 8th on the league table after a win, two draws and one defeat.

He assured the players of maximum support from the Board and pledged to engage more stakeholders to elavate the team to the highest standard.

Speaking on behalf of the players, captain Fataw Mohammed said, his colleagues fully aware of the significance of the upcoming matches, are poised to unleash their full potential to be able to make a claim for themselves. He assured Dr Iddrisu of their determination to produce results that will eventually bring attention to the club as they are new in the Region.

Karela United owned now by MP for Tamale South, Hon Haruna Iddrisu failed to meet the club liencing committee’s requirements to honor their home matches at The Cowsby Memorial Park in Anyinase, hence their migration to the Aliu Mahama Sports Stadium in Tamale.
